How much mobile data do I need for a week-long exploration of Amsterdam with eSIM Trails?

Updated May 30, 2026

For a week-long urban adventure in Amsterdam, eSIM Trails recommends an eSIM with 5-10GB of data. This capacity comfortably supports essential navigation using apps like Google Maps, checking public transport schedules, sharing moments on social media, and light browsing while you explore areas like De Pijp or the Anne Frank House. While public Wi-Fi is available in some spots, an eSIM provides consistent, secure connectivity, especially when you're on the move between attractions or enjoying a canal cruise.
